U.S. Broadband Speeds Falling Behind

The Communications Workers of America has a website that gives the results of a survey of U.S. broadband speeds. It found an average download speed of 1.97 Mbps across the country. The website has an active map that lets you drill down to the zip code level.

I think this website gives a good picture of the state of broadband in the U.S. It makes the valid point that the U.S. is falling behind. It shows that the U.S. broadband network needs to be upgraded to support TelcoTV services.
